Japan's consumer sentiment decreased more-than-expected in May to the lowest level in seven months, data from the Cabinet Office showed on Wednesday.The seasonally adjusted consumer confidence index dropped to 36.2 in May from 38.3 in April. Meanwhile, economists had forecast the index to rise to 38.9.Further, this was the lowest score since October 2023, when it was 35.9.The latest survey was con...
